WebThat said, most people who wear their watches on the left wrist because they don’t want to overburden their right hand when writing or performing other actions with their dominant … Web11 de jul. de 2024 · Those people would wear their watch on the left wrist. Back when watches were regularly wound, it made sense to wind them using the dominant hand. Therefore, the watch needed to be on the other wrist. There are even watches with a horizontally flipped crown for lefties, but they are few and far between.
